Why Does Tracking Supplier Payment For Freight Network Invoices Often Result in Reconciliation Errors?

Financial controllers in the logistics sector frequently encounter reconciliation bottlenecks due to the inherently decentralized nature of global cargo operations. The core issue driving these errors stems from the mismatch between the gross amount billed by network partners and the net amount received after banking deductions. Tracking supplier payment for freight network invoices becomes highly complicated when intermediate financial institutions deduct processing charges without providing granular visibility to the originating remitter. For example, when a freight forwarder based in Europe pays a port handling agent in Southeast Asia using standard wire protocols, the payment routing often defaults to shared charge instructions. This means the principal amount is reduced mid-transit, causing the beneficiary's accounts receivable system to flag the transaction as a partial payment.

Furthermore, freight network billing structures are characterized by an abundance of distinct line items, many of which are subject to rapid change based on physical cargo movements. An initial quotation might include standard ocean freight and terminal handling charges. However, by the time the cargo arrives and the final billing is issued, additional surcharges such as peak season adjustments, currency adjustment factors, or bunker adjustment factors may have been applied. If the treasury department processes the settlement based on the preliminary documentation rather than the finalized manifest data, the resulting payment will not align with the supplier's final ledger entry. This chronological disconnect between cargo movement, documentation issuance, and financial settlement creates a persistent gap that manual reconciliation processes struggle to bridge.

Another significant factor contributing to reconciliation failures is the aggregation of multiple shipments into a single consolidated periodic statement. Logistics networks often operate on monthly or bi-weekly settlement cycles, where a single outbound transfer covers dozens of individual bills of lading. If the remitting party fails to provide a highly detailed remittance advice file that precisely allocates the bulk fund across the specific reference numbers, the receiving supplier cannot accurately apply the cash. The funds sit in a suspense account, and the supplier's credit control department may initiate automated dunning procedures, potentially placing temporary holds on future cargo releases despite the forwarder having already dispatched the capital.

What Specific Document Discrepancies Cause Delayed Settlement Confirmations?

The intersection of physical cargo documentation and financial messaging is where the majority of settlement delays occur. In cross-border trade, the commercial invoice, the bill of lading, and the customs declaration must present a unified and consistent narrative. Discrepancies between these documents trigger compliance alerts within the processing financial institutions. For instance, if the commercial invoice identifies a vendor under a specific trading name, but the bank account details provided for the wire transfer reflect a slightly different corporate entity or a regional subsidiary, anti-money laundering algorithms will likely freeze the transaction pending manual review.

Additionally, inconsistencies in the description of goods or missing essential reference numbers within the payment message itself can halt the settlement. Many suppliers require specific structural formats for the payment reference field, demanding the inclusion of master bill of lading numbers, container numbers, or proprietary voyage references. When finance teams rely on manual data entry to populate these fields, typographical errors are common. A misplaced digit in a container number can render the automated cash application systems of a major shipping line ineffective, requiring manual intervention from their credit control teams, which can delay confirmation by several business days.

How Can Logistics Firms Mitigate Currency Exposure During Cross-Border Settlements?

Foreign exchange volatility represents a substantial risk factor for global freight operators. A logistics company typically calculates its profit margins in its domestic currency while incurring extensive liabilities in foreign denominations for overseas transport legs, port fees, and agent commissions. When there is a significant delay between the moment a freight rate is quoted to a client and the moment the corresponding international transfer is executed to the overseas vendor, currency fluctuations can entirely erode the anticipated profit margin. Developing a comprehensive strategy to manage this exposure is an indispensable component of financial risk control within the supply chain sector.

One primary method utilized by sophisticated treasury departments involves the systematic application of forward contracts. By locking in a specific exchange rate for a future date, logistics providers can accurately forecast their local currency cash outflows, regardless of intermediate market volatility. This strategy is particularly effective for large, predictable expenditures, such as scheduled block space agreements with airlines or long-term capacity contracts with ocean carriers. However, forward contracts lack flexibility; if a shipment is canceled or severely delayed, the forwarder remains obligated to execute the currency exchange, potentially creating liquidity constraints.

To handle the more dynamic, day-to-day spot transactions associated with tracking supplier payment for freight network invoices, companies are increasingly utilizing multi-currency treasury accounts. These structures allow logistics firms to hold balances in key trading currencies, such as United States Dollars, Euros, or Chinese Yuan. By collecting receivables from clients in the same currency required to settle overseas vendor accounts, firms can achieve natural hedging. This eliminates the need to execute foreign exchange conversions entirely for matched currency flows, bypassing the associated spread costs and mitigating exposure to sudden rate shifts during the settlement lifecycle.

Furthermore, the implementation of dynamic pricing algorithms integrated directly into the freight quoting process can pass a portion of the currency risk to the end shipper through currency adjustment factors. By transparently linking the final billing to the spot rate applicable on the date of departure or arrival, logistics providers maintain a protective buffer. Regardless of the hedging mechanism chosen, executing these financial maneuvers requires precise data analytics and real-time integration between the transportation management system and the treasury workstation, ensuring that every financial obligation is accurately mapped against current market pricing.

What Are the Standard Operational Procedures to Verify Overseas Agent Remittances?

Establishing clear, repeatable operational procedures for verifying outgoing cross-border transfers is crucial for maintaining trust within global freight networks. When an overseas agent releases cargo to a consignee based on the promise of an incoming wire transfer, they assume significant credit risk. To mitigate friction and prevent the withholding of freight releases, the remitting party must provide verifiable proof of settlement. The standard procedure begins within the enterprise resource planning environment, where the approved batch of invoices is systematically mapped to the beneficiary's registered banking coordinates, ensuring that modifications to payee details are strictly governed by dual-approval security protocols.

Once the funds are authorized and released to the banking network, the generation and transmission of the appropriate financial messaging serve as the primary validation tool. In the context of international wire transfers, the MT103 message format is the definitive record. The treasury team must systematically extract the customer copy of the MT103 and transmit it to the overseas agent's accounts receivable department. This document provides the agent with the unique end-to-end transaction reference, the specific value date, and the detailed breakdown of charges, allowing them to anticipate the exact net amount that will credit their local account.

Verification protocols must also address the handling of unallocated funds and rejected transfers. If an outgoing transfer is returned due to a closed account or a compliance block, the operational procedure dictates an immediate notification sequence. The treasury team must log the return in the central financial system, reverse the applied ledger entry against the vendor's sub-ledger, and initiate a formal query with the logistics operations desk to verify the supplier's current standing. Maintaining strict chronological logs of all outgoing, pending, and returned transactions ensures that the organization can accurately represent its liquid assets and outstanding liabilities during monthly closing cycles.

How Do API Integrations Enhance Financial Visibility Across Supply Chains?

The transition from legacy batch processing to application programming interface (API) integration represents a paradigm shift in how logistics controllers monitor cash outflows. By establishing direct API connections between the corporate transportation management software and the banking infrastructure, finance teams can eliminate the latency inherent in manual file uploads. APIs facilitate the continuous, bi-directional exchange of structured data. When a payment is approved in the internal system, the API immediately translates the instruction into the required JSON or XML payload, securely routing it to the financial institution for instant execution.

More importantly, APIs provide dynamic webhook functionalities that return real-time status updates back to the originating ledger. Instead of waiting for an end-of-day bank statement to confirm that funds have been successfully debited, the internal system updates the invoice status instantly upon receiving the execution confirmation from the bank's server. This granular visibility extends throughout the clearing process, allowing treasury managers to see exactly when a transaction passes compliance checks, enters the correspondent network, and is credited to the beneficiary. This capability is instrumental in resolving vendor disputes rapidly, as the finance team possesses authoritative, real-time data regarding the exact location of the transmitted capital.

How Do Compliance Regulations Impact the Timeline of International Freight Remittances?

The global regulatory environment governing international capital movements is complex, and compliance mandates significantly influence the speed and efficiency of overseas settlements. Logistics companies operate in a high-risk industry concerning trade-based money laundering and international sanctions. Financial institutions mandate rigorous screening protocols to ensure that funds transferred for freight services do not inadvertently finance illicit activities or violate global embargoes. Every cross-border transaction is subjected to automated algorithmic scanning against extensive databases maintained by regulatory bodies such as the Office of Foreign Assets Control and various international enforcement agencies.

When tracking supplier payment for freight network invoices, any data point that matches a sanctioned entity, a restricted geographic region, or a dual-use commodity description will trigger a compliance hold. These holds halt the flow of funds, placing the transaction in a pending state until a human compliance officer can conduct a thorough investigation. The remitting party is typically required to provide supplementary documentation, including the final commercial invoice, the complete bill of lading, and detailed end-user certificates, to prove the legitimate commercial nature of the shipment. This investigative process can delay settlement by several days or even weeks, severely disrupting the operational flow of cargo releases.

Furthermore, the implementation of robust Know Your Business (KYB) onboarding procedures for all network partners is a critical proactive measure. Before a new overseas agent or carrier is added to the approved vendor master file, the treasury department must collect and verify corporate registration documents, beneficial ownership structures, and local operating licenses. By conducting this exhaustive due diligence upfront, the logistics company establishes a clear and transparent profile for the beneficiary within the global banking network, streamlining the subsequent flow of transactional data and minimizing friction during the actual execution of fund transfers.

What Are the Most Effective Analytical Tools for Resolving Dispute Claims in Cargo Invoicing?

Disputes regarding billing accuracy are practically inevitable in the complicated environment of international freight forwarding. A cargo container moving from a manufacturing facility in Shenzhen to a retail distribution center in Chicago passes through multiple handling points, each generating distinct cost elements. When the final vendor billing arrives, it frequently deviates from the original procurement agreement due to unforeseen operational variations. Effectively managing these discrepancies requires sophisticated analytical tools that can rapidly isolate the variance, identify the root cause, and facilitate a structured resolution protocol without completely halting the broader settlement cycle.

Advanced reconciliation software platforms utilize machine learning algorithms to automate the initial line-item matching process. These tools ingest the electronic vendor invoice and cross-reference every individual charge against the centralized tariff database, the original quotation, and the operational shipment milestones. When a variance is detected—such as a higher-than-expected terminal handling charge—the system automatically flags the specific line item, placing that portion of the bill in dispute while authorizing the undisputed balance for immediate settlement. This partial-payment capability is essential for maintaining vendor goodwill and ensuring continued operational cooperation while the contested amount is investigated.

The resolution process heavily relies on centralized document repositories. When a dispute is initiated, the finance analyst must have instant access to the complete digital shadow of the shipment. This includes the booking confirmation, the gate-in and gate-out timestamps from the port terminal, weight certificates, and any email correspondence detailing agreed-upon rate exceptions. By consolidating this data within a unified dashboard, the analyst can quickly formulate a data-backed response to the vendor, either accepting the supplementary charge based on documented operational necessities or issuing a formal deduction notice backed by contractual evidence.

How Should Finance Teams Handle Demurrage and Detention Charge Variations?

Demurrage and detention (D&D) charges represent one of the most volatile and frequently disputed elements within logistics billing. Demurrage accrues when a container remains inside a port terminal beyond the allotted free time, while detention applies when the equipment is held outside the terminal longer than permitted. These charges compound daily and can quickly escalate into thousands of dollars per container, severely impacting shipment profitability. Managing the financial settlement of these charges requires a highly proactive and analytical approach from the corporate treasury and accounts payable divisions.

The primary challenge lies in the unpredictable nature of D&D. Delays are often caused by factors outside the direct control of the freight forwarder, such as port congestion, customs physical examinations, or severe weather events. When a vendor issues an invoice encompassing hefty D&D penalties, the finance team must first determine liability. This involves meticulously cross-referencing the container discharge timestamps against the documented free-time agreements and identifying whether the delay was caused by the forwarder's operational inefficiency, the end consignee's failure to clear customs, or an unavoidable force majeure event. Establishing clear internal protocols for analyzing terminal gate data is crucial for preventing the erroneous payment of invalid D&D claims and protecting the organization's working capital.

How Will Automated Ledger Systems Reshape Tracking Supplier Payment For Freight Network Invoices?

The future architecture of global supply chain finance is heavily oriented towards decentralized and automated ledger technologies. As logistics networks become increasingly digitized, the reliance on fragmented, asynchronous databases for tracking supplier payment for freight network invoices is being replaced by unified, cryptographic consensus mechanisms. Blockchain technology, specifically permissioned distributed ledgers designed for enterprise consortia, offers a transformative approach to eliminating reconciliation errors and accelerating cross-border settlement velocity.

Within a distributed ledger environment, the physical movement of cargo and the corresponding financial obligations are intrinsically linked via smart contracts. When a shipping container triggers an Internet of Things (IoT) sensor upon exiting a port facility, the smart contract automatically registers the completion of that specific transport leg. This verifiable operational milestone instantly executes the predefined financial settlement logic, moving digital value or tokenized fiat currency directly to the vendor's digital wallet. This paradigm entirely circumvents traditional intermediary clearing houses, eliminating correspondent fees, eradicating manual data entry errors, and ensuring that financial compensation precisely mirrors physical operational realities.

Furthermore, these automated ledger systems provide a single, immutable source of truth for all network participants. The freight forwarder, the ocean carrier, the customs broker, and the financing institution all view the identical cryptographic record of the transaction. This absolute transparency dramatically reduces the administrative overhead associated with dispute resolution and auditing. If a billing discrepancy arises, the entire chronological history of the shipment—from the initial quotation to the final gate-out timestamp—is securely recorded and verifiable, allowing for instantaneous, mathematically provable dispute adjudication.
